Dead coin battery

The key fob in your skoda rapid key is equipped with a coin battery that is responsible for sending the signals to the car's receiver module. If the battery fails the remote control will cease to function, preventing you from locking or unlocking the vehicle. It's a simple issue to solve. There are several reasons why the key fob may not work, including: an unresponsive battery, signal interference or a defective chip.

The first thing to look at is the battery. If it's drained then replace it with a new one. Choose a battery that has the same voltage, size and specification as the original. Make sure that the contacts of the battery are free from corrosion and are clean.

A damaged or worn out button is another common reason for a malfunctioning wireless remote. If you've dropped your key fob on the floor this could cause damage to the chip inside. It may not be obvious, but the key fob won't longer function properly.

Signal interference can also affect remote control. Interference can be caused by objects, bad weather conditions, or transmitters operating in the same frequency band close to your car. If your skoda excellent remote isn't working you can try moving it away from the source of interference. If that doesn't help the chip may be damaged and you'll be required to buy an entirely new key fob.

Water damage

You're lucky if the key fob was able to withstand the purest rain or tap water bath. However, if it's been exposed to soapy or salty water, the electronic chip inside is probably fried. If this happens, your only option is to purchase a new key fob. To avoid this from happening, keep your keyfob in a pouch that is dry while swimming, kayaking or canoeing.

If you're sure the problem isn't related to other factors, try replacing the battery or using a spare key fob to see if it works.

To change the battery, you need to pry the transmitter housing section off with your thumb. You can also use a flat-head screwdriver. Replace the battery with a new CR2032 and ensure that the '+" symbol is facing downwards. Place the transmitter in place after reassembling it, and replace the battery cap. If the key doesn't work after the reassembling process, press any button on the remote for one minute. If this doesn't solve the issue, the key may be defective and requires to be replaced by a professional.
